Ordinals
beta
Sat 1326895246701707
decimal
320758.246701707
degree
0°110758′214″246701707‴
percentile
63.18548800768059%
name
eljcifwyypi
cycle
0
epoch
1
period
159
block
320758
offset
246701707
timestamp
2014-09-15 06:11:30 UTC
rarity
common
prev
next